A PINT OF INK

by Ester Geislerová

synopsis

A distinctive documentary portrait by Ester Geislerová, this intimate film journey follows a daughter as she explores the inner world of her late father, renowned Czech Japanologist and calligrapher Petr Geisler. Drawing on family archives, personal letters, friends’ recollections, and the striking contrast between the grey reality of Communist Czechoslovakia and the vibrant Tokyo of the 1980s, the film gradually reveals a layered portrait of a fragile yet extraordinary artist. A story of human failures and achievements, longing for freedom, and the attempt to preserve the fleeting trace of a man of remarkable charm and Renaissance-like talent, the film captures a figure who remained, in many ways, an enigma even to his own family.

international title: A Pint of Ink
original title: Dvě deci tuše
country: Czech Republic, Slovakia
year: 2026
genre: documentary
directed by: Ester Geislerová
film run: 86'
screenplay: Ester Geislerová
cinematography by: Tomáš Sysel
film editing: Vladimír Barák
music: Roman Holý
producer: Ondřej Trojan, Aňa Geislerová
co-producer: Ester Geislerová
production: Czech Television - Česká televize, PubRes
distributor: Aerofilms
